Ride1Up TrailRush launched as affordable mid-drive electric mountain bike

Ride1Up is formally hitting the paths in an enormous approach. Identified for its commuter-focused electrical bikes that ship spectacular worth, the San Diego-based model has simply introduced the brand new Ride1Up TrailRush: a trail-ready electrical mountain bike that marks Ride1Up’s first true entry into the rugged world of eMTBs.

Positive, Ride1Up has branched out from its commuter roots, providing mopeds and trekking-style bikes earlier than. There’s even been an XC model of its highly-acclaimed Prodigy line. However the brand new TrailRush, with its Brose mid-drive motor, MTB geometry, dropper seat publish, and different trail-focused options, is purpose-made for hitting the dust and winding via these trails, whether or not uphill or downhill.

And this isn’t a token hardtail with a elaborate identify. The TrailRush is packing a legit, highly-engineered German mid-drive motor, name-brand suspension, correct path geometry, and a element listing that reads extra like a want listing – all at a value that would make just a few legacy mountain bike manufacturers begin sweating.

The guts of the TrailRush is the German-made Brose TF Sprinter motor, producing a wholesome 90Nm of torque. It’s paired with an built-in torque sensor within the backside bracket to supply easy, intuitive pedal help, as much as 28 mph. The controller is tucked neatly contained in the mid-drive motor housing, whereas a 1.5-inch coloration show on the bars provides you experience stats at a look. There’s no throttle, in true European type, which means this quick path bike is a real Class 3 experience in even the strictest interpretation.

Fueling that fancy mid-drive motor is a 36V 14Ah battery constructed with Samsung cells and a wise BMS. It’s not the most important pack within the eMTB recreation, however its 504 Wh of capability ought to give some decently long-range touring and lightweight cross-country using, particularly with no throttle to empty the battery so rapidly. Ride1Up’s real-world vary estimate is 30-50 miles (50-80 km) per cost, relying on energy degree, rider weight, native terrain, and different contributing components.

The drivetrain options Shimano’s Deore M6000 10-speed setup, full with a clutch-equipped derailleur, Rapidfire Plus shifter, and a wide-range 11-36T cassette. That’s a dependable workhorse setup, and a good selection for path riders who need sturdiness with out the fuss of regularly tuning a lower-end derailleur. It’s additionally a number of steps up the Shimano transmission hierarchy, which is a welcome change in comparison with what we’re used to seeing from direct-to-consumer (D2C) electrical bike manufacturers.

Up entrance, riders will discover a 120mm RockShox Judy Silver TK air fork, which marks one other large step up from the fundamental parts we’re used to seeing on D2C bikes. This isn’t the everyday spring forks that you just’ll discover on many finances eMTBs.

And to assist preserve your experience underneath management on the descents, Ride1Up went with Tektro’s Orion HD-M745 quad-piston hydraulic disc brakes. Once more, there’s a typical theme right here: these are all a lot nicer components than you’d anticipate. These parts are extra at residence on bike store e-bikes than one thing that the FedEx man drops off by your entrance porch.

Persevering with across the bike, a 150mm Exaform dropper publish comes customary, letting you get low on the descents or rapidly pop again up for climbs. The TrailRush rolls on Maxxis Minion DHF/DHR 29×2.6” tubeless-ready tires, that are path favorites that ought to encourage loads of confidence throughout a wide range of terrains.

Again up within the cockpit, riders will discover 780mm-wide mountain bike handlebars with a 28mm rise and 6° sweep, together with a Selle Royal SRX saddle. The bike makes use of customary 110mm/142mm hub spacing (plus thru-axles as a substitute of skewers for extra sturdy building), so wheel upgrades and replacements gained’t require any area of interest nonsense.

All of that is accessible for a value of $2,095, which is available in nicely under the large names in mid-drive electrical mountain bikes. And protecting with the theme of providing extra right here, Ride1Up has three coloration choices to select from (Burnt Sundown, Cobalt, and Midnight), plus two body sizes to raised match a spread of riders. The three colours every appear to pack a little bit of a shock, too. The Sundown orange fades into that burnt coloration, the Cobalt blue incorporates a enjoyable and funky wave sample close to the headtube, and the Midnight black hides away rainbow sparkles that pop within the daylight – a sample we first noticed on Ride1Up’s CFRacer carbon street bike.

Ride1Up says the TrailRush was constructed for “long-range touring and lightweight XC using,” however with that construct sheet, it’s clearly able to punching above its weight on critical singletrack too. And priced at only a hair over $2k, that is probably the most effective deal in all the market in terms of a high-end German mid-drive on a high quality electrical mountain bike.

Electrek’s Take

This can be a large transfer for Ride1Up. The corporate constructed its popularity on urban-focused commuters and hybrid e-bikes that make on a regular basis using extra accessible. However with the TrailRush, Ride1Up goes full throttle into the path market, errr, not less than with no throttle. And the corporate is doing it with a motorbike that appears something however entry-level.

A Brose mid-drive motor, RockShox air suspension, Maxxis rubber, quad-piston brakes, dropper publish, and all for a value that’s nicely underneath what the large manufacturers cost for comparable builds? If the TrailRush lands wherever close to Ride1Up’s typical pricing technique, it’s going to shake up the eMTB area.

Actually, it virtually looks like they took a have a look at the Aventon Ramblas and mentioned, “Maintain our sports activities bottle.” The bikes supply comparable specs, however with Ride1Up coming in at $500 much less. I want it had gone with LED lights like Aventon did, partly for path visibility however principally simply as an additional security characteristic when people inevitably additionally apply it to the street or in bike lanes. However because it stands, the TrailRush is a fairly compelling argument, and I’m excited to get on one later this week and begin testing it out so I can deliver you my full overview.
